Henderson, Mark and Oda, Yasuhisa and Ikeda, Ryosuke and Kajiwara, Ken and Kobayashi, Takayuki and Hayashi, Kazuo and Takahashi, Koji and Moriyama, Shinichi and Sakamoto, Keishi}, issue = {8}, journal = {Nuclear Fusion}, month = {Jun}, note = {This paper presents a summary of recent progress pertaining to the manufacturing and inspection of ITER gyrotrons and the operation system in QST. Major achievements are as follows. (i) The final design of the ITER gyrotron was accomplished and manufacturing of two ITER gyrotrons was completed. Then operation test in QST prior the shipment to ITER has started with ITER relevant high voltage power supply configuration. The 1st ITER gyrotron has achieved 1.05 MW operation for 300 s with 51% efficiency. Measured cooling channel waveform of 300 s pulse demonstrated thermally stable condition representing sufficient cooling performance for 1 MW CW operation; (ii) 5 kHz modulation operation was demonstrated up to 200 s at with >0.8 MW at flat top of pulses; (iii) 300 s/1 MW operation was repeated for 20 shots with successful 19 shots which demonstrating >95% of reliability requirement. These results lead to success of ITER EC H&CD system construction and commissioning toward first plasma.}, pages = {086014-1--086014-9}, title = {Development of the first ITER gyrotron in QST}, volume = {59}, year = {2019} }
